30 Million Monthly Average Emoticon Users... Cumulative Sent Volume of 2.4 Trillion
Marking its 11th anniversary, Kakao Emoticons first debuted on KakaoTalk in November 2011 and have since grown explosively, loved by people of all ages and genders.
Over the past 11 years, the cumulative number of individual emoticons has reached approximately 500,000, with the total sent volume exceeding 240 billion. This means an average of 60 million emoticons were sent daily over 11 years. As of 2022, the monthly average number of emoticon users was 30 million, and the cumulative number of emoticon purchasers was also 27 million, indicating that more than half of the entire population uses emoticons to communicate.
The cumulative number of users who experienced ‘Emoticon Plus,’ launched in January last year, has also surpassed 12 million. ‘Emoticon Plus’ is a subscription service that allows unlimited use of emoticons, enabling users to freely use individual emoticons according to emotions or situations, and features automatic recommendations based on keywords for easy use during conversations.
Emoticon Plus has attracted attention as a product that offers a unique enjoyment of discovering numerous emoticons created by various creators and provides creators with additional revenue opportunities. It has become so popular that one out of every three emoticon users subscribes to Emoticon Plus.
Kakao’s emoticons have created a new profession called ‘Emoticon Artist’ and have become a platform where creators can challenge themselves without special conditions. Since 2017, new and diverse emoticons have been continuously created through ‘Kakao Emoticon Studio,’ a platform where anyone can easily propose emoticons. Kakao is thus building a new business sector called the emoticon ecosystem.
Gosimi, Manggeureojin Gom, Tosimi and Tomungi... This Year’s Most Popular Emoticons
Kakao also revealed eight emoticons that captured users’ hearts this year. Various animal emoticons such as ‘Manggeureojin Gom,’ ‘Gomgwa Gaengaji,’ ‘Jjigeureong Ori,’ ‘Odungimnida Man,’ ‘Shuya,’ ‘Kkukakkua and Bearkku,’ and ‘Tosimi and Tomungi’ were loved, and ‘Gosimi,’ which gained popularity on social networking services (SNS) and popup stores, also ranked among the top.
Additionally, eight emoticons were selected as this year’s rising stars: ‘Daengdaengi-ui Segye,’ ‘Gomsiki and Tosiki,’ ‘Ipbbitul Ori,’ ‘Keoham,’ ‘Gwakcheoli,’ ‘Gomdoljjingi and Tokkijjing,’ ‘Eojjeolticon,’ and ‘Dandap Quokka.’ Steady sellers that have been consistently loved, such as ‘Daehak Ilgi,’ ‘Oneul-ui Jjal,’ and ‘Onigiri,’ were also introduced.
